#764465 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#764465 is composed of 46.3% red, 26.7%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 42.4% magenta, 14.4% yellow and 53.7% black. It has a hue angle of 320.4 degrees, a saturation of 26.9% and a lightness of 36.5%. #764465 color hex could be obtained by blending #ec88ca with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#764465 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#764465 has RGB values of R:118, G:68,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.42, Y:0.14,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 7750757.

Shades and Tints of #764465
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060305 is the darkest color, while #fbf9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#764465
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#61595e is the less saturated color, while #b6047a is the most saturated one.
